I'm sorry to hear about your situation. Here are some cost-effective options for managing scalp seborrheic dermatitis:
1. Over-the-Counter Shampoos: Look for shampoos containing:
- Coal Tar
- Pyrithione Zinc
- Salicylic Acid
- Selenium Sulfide
